In trials with several spring wheat cultivars, subjecting plants grown under normal water supply or high soil-moisture deficit to a temperature of 42 deg C for 5 h at the shooting and flowering stages changed the fractional composition of water, water deficit, pigment contents, activity of RNase and formation of ears, the effects being more pronounced in plants under normal water supply.
